Twin Sword Trading Prints

It's not very often that I get a surprise when I come home from work, but in the middle of last week I actually did. A couple of mine and my wife's friends had sent us a few prints that they have started creating and selling under the banner of Twin Sword Trading (Official Website). It all started in March 2012 and has already proved quite popular in such a short time, and will even be attending the London Film & Comic Con in July.

All of the prints that we received are standard 6x4 photograph size but the artists, Lewis Terry and Ian Terry, state on their site that if you would like a different size just to send them a request and they should be able to accomodate you.


These are the 5 prints that we received, 4 of which aimed more at me as they are the Japanese styled prints, whereas the fifth print in the bottom right of Spike (Buffy the Vampire Slayer) is for my wife as she has quite a thing for him!!
